What is a Long-Block Motor?
A protracted-block engine is a more entire motor assembly that features the quick block in addition to extra components such as the cylinder heads, camshaft, and valvetrain. It is nearer to a completely assembled engine but nonetheless calls for some external factors similar to the consumption manifold, exhaust manifold, fuel system, ignition procedure, and components (alternator, starter, and so forth.) to become absolutely operational.
Parts Included in a lengthy Block:
Limited Block: Contains the engine block, crankshaft, pistons, and connecting rods.
Cylinder Head(s): Properties the intake and exhaust valves, valve springs, and combustion chamber.
Camshaft(s): Controls the opening and shutting on the intake and exhaust valves.
Valvetrain: Incorporates elements like pushrods, rocker arms, lifters, and valve springs.
Timing Factors: Incorporates the timing belt or chain, gears, and tensioners to ensure the synchronization of your camshaft and crankshaft.
Oil Pump: Will help preserve right lubrication and oil circulation.

What exactly is a brief-Block Motor?
A short-block engine is often a partially assembled engine that generally includes the motor block and its internal going components. It serves as the muse for building a full motor, allowing the user to install their own personal preference of cylinder heads, camshaft, as well as other external elements.
Factors Included in a Short Block:
Engine Block: The primary construction that properties the cylinders and interior components.
Crankshaft: Converts the linear motion in the pistons into rotational movement.
Pistons: Transfer up and down In the cylinders to crank out power.
Connecting Rods: Backlink the pistons on the crankshaft and transfer movement.
Bearings: Lower friction concerning relocating components.
Piston Rings: Assistance seal the combustion chamber and stop oil leakage.

Picking out In between a brief-Block and Extensive-Block Engine
When choosing concerning a short-block and a protracted-block motor, contemplate the next factors:
Price range: If Charge is An important problem, a short block could be a more cost-effective solution.
Talent Level: For those who have the mechanical skills to setup additional components, a short block delivers flexibility. Or else, an extended block is much more practical.
Customization Desires: If you prefer a fully customized engine Develop, a short block provides much more alternatives. If you prefer a Prepared-to-go engine, a long block will be the better choice.
Time Constraints: If you need a quick substitution, a lengthy block is quicker to set up.
